Italian parliament bets house on SuSE Linux

Publication:The InquirerDate:Jul 13 2007
Reporter:Gijs Hillenius

Advertisement
Italy's parliament is about to undertake Europe's largest governmental migration yet to open sauce.

The IT department of the Italian parliament presented plans on Wednesday to begin migrating some 3500 desktop PCs, including those of its 630 MPs, away from Windows to SuSE Linux starting this September. The Camera dei deputati will also run SuSE on all of its two hundred servers.
